I used to hate Saturdays.
Whether it will be any help. I’d say 50% of all races are not even considered and I generally work my way into a position. With the clashing, I go in gently earlier and than when I’m in a few ticks I go a bit harder.
If I’m in early, extremely defensive on Saturdays. Usually don’t allow my position to even get a tick or two behind.
Suppose it’s different for everyone but for me that works really well.
